A newly discovered species of tomato would probably be better off in a haunted house then on a sandwich. Fruit from the bush tomato plant Solanum ossicruentum bears little resemblance to its cultivated cousins and the Australian tomato, which is about a couple centimeters wide, grows enclosed in a shell of spikes. Slice open the fearsome fruit and within five minutes, its sticky white-green flesh appears to bleed, flushing bright red to dark maroon in response to air exposure. One brave researcher even tasted an unripe fruit and called it salty.
